.top[data-v-6950e0fb]{align-items:center;color:#f4efe2;display:flex;justify-content:space-between;left:0;mix-blend-mode:difference;padding:22px clamp(20px,3.4vw,56px);position:fixed;right:0;top:0;z-index:80}.contact-link[data-v-6950e0fb],.logo[data-v-6950e0fb],.top a[data-v-6950e0fb]{color:inherit;font-family:JetBrains Mono,ui-monospace,monospace;font-size:12px;letter-spacing:.08em;text-decoration:none;text-transform:uppercase}.logo[data-v-6950e0fb]{align-items:center;display:flex;font-weight:500;gap:10px;transition:transform .6s cubic-bezier(.7,.05,.2,1)}.logo[data-v-6950e0fb]:hover{transition:transform .1s linear}.dot[data-v-6950e0fb]{animation:pulse-6950e0fb 2.4s cubic-bezier(.7,.05,.2,1) infinite;background:#12a5c1;border-radius:50%;display:inline-block;flex-shrink:0;height:8px;width:8px}@keyframes pulse-6950e0fb{0%,to{opacity:1;transform:scale(1)}50%{opacity:.5;transform:scale(.55)}}.menu[data-v-6950e0fb]{display:flex;gap:28px;list-style:none;margin:0;padding:0}.menu a[data-v-6950e0fb]{padding:6px 0;position:relative}.menu a[data-v-6950e0fb]:after{background:currentColor;bottom:0;content:"";height:1px;left:0;position:absolute;right:0;transform:scaleX(0);transform-origin:right center;transition:transform .55s cubic-bezier(.7,.05,.2,1)}.menu a[data-v-6950e0fb]:hover:after{transform:scaleX(1);transform-origin:left center}.nav-actions[data-v-6950e0fb]{align-items:center;display:flex;gap:36px}.contact-link[data-v-6950e0fb],.cv-link[data-v-6950e0fb]{display:block;padding:6px 0;position:relative}.contact-link[data-v-6950e0fb]:after,.cv-link[data-v-6950e0fb]:after{background:currentColor;bottom:0;content:"";height:1px;left:0;position:absolute;right:0;transform:scaleX(0);transform-origin:right center;transition:transform .55s cubic-bezier(.7,.05,.2,1)}.contact-link[data-v-6950e0fb]:hover:after,.cv-link[data-v-6950e0fb]:hover:after{transform:scaleX(1);transform-origin:left center}@media(max-width:720px){.menu[data-v-6950e0fb],.nav-actions[data-v-6950e0fb]{display:none}}.avatar[data-v-1dd2a1df]{border-radius:50%;display:block;height:42px;-o-object-fit:cover;object-fit:cover;width:42px}
